What is RF Microneedling?

After exploring how skin ages and loses texture, it helps to know about new treatments that support skin rejuvenation. RF Microneedling blends a microneedling technique with radiofrequency treatment for better results in aesthetic dermatology.

This procedure uses tiny needles that gently enter the top layer of the skin. At the same time, each needle sends controlled radiofrequency energy below the surface. This action causes thermal injury, which boosts collagen stimulation and cellular regeneration.

Doctors use this approach to treat acne scars, improve elasticity, and tighten loose areas without surgery. Many find RF Microneedling safe since it is a minimally invasive procedure often done in dermatology offices across the United States since 2017.

The impact of radiofrequency energy on collagen production

Radiofrequency (RF) energy aids in boosting collagen production in the skin. It heats the deeper layers of skin without harming the surface. This heat stimulates cells to create more collagen and elastin, making skin firmer and younger-looking.

As new collagen forms, it enhances skin texture and elasticity. Over time, RF microneedling reduces wrinkles and fine lines. The process also assists in healing acne scars. In summary, it offers a natural way to rejuvenate your appearance through effective collagen stimulation.

Overview of the treatment process

RF microneedling is a simple process. First, the skin is cleansed to prepare for treatment. A numbing cream is applied to reduce any discomfort. The device has tiny needles that create small punctures in the skin. This helps stimulate collagen production.

Next, radiofrequency energy goes deep into the skin layers. This energy heats up tissues and encourages collagen synthesis; it tightens and improves texture. After the session, some redness may appear but usually fades within a few days.

Most people can return to their normal activities right after treatment, making it an easy option for skin rejuvenation.

Recovery and downtime considerations

After RF microneedling, your skin may feel sensitive. You might notice redness and swelling. This is normal and will fade in a few days. Most people can return to their regular activities within 2 to 3 days. It's important to keep your skin clean and moisturized during recovery. Avoid sun exposure for at least two weeks after the treatment. Use sunscreen when you go outside. This helps protect your skin as it heals and boosts collagen production.

While some see improvements quickly, full results may take several weeks to appear as the skin continues its healing process.

Common Myths and Misconceptions About RF Microneedling

Many people think RF microneedling is very painful. In reality, most patients feel only mild discomfort during the procedure. Clinicians often use numbing cream to make it more comfortable.

Another myth is that it requires long recovery times. Most people return to their daily routines within a few days. Some redness may occur but usually fades quickly. Many believe this treatment is only for older adults, but younger individuals can benefit too.

It promotes collagen production and skin rejuvenation for all ages.
